Det kan være en kjølertørkegruppe (15) arrangert for å kjøle gassen etter at væsken er separert fra gassen og før gassen passerer gjennom filteret.An arrangement for use with a liquid-cooled and / or lubricated compressor (10) for compressing gas, including a device for adding liquid for cooling the gas before inlet to the compressor, wherein downstream of the compressor there is a liquid / gas separator (11) for separating liquid from the gas and where there are means (29) for recovering heat from the liquid, and where there is at least one filter (17 or 18) in the gas stream downstream of the liquid / gas separator, and there is a heater (19) in the gas stream downstream of the filter where the gas is heated using heat recovered from the liquid at (29), to regulate the temperature of the pressurized gas. There may be a heat exchanger (14) between the separator and the filter. There may be a cooler drying group (15) arranged to cool the gas after the liquid is separated from the gas and before the gas passes through the filter.
